Post Basel Reaction: Tired players and a wake up call

Chelsea lost to Basel for the second time in this seasons’ Champions League courtesy Mohamed Salah’s fine finish in Switzerland. Chelsea still managed to qualify though as Schalke only managed a draw against Steaua.

Mourinho after the match admitted that qualifying was a bonus after his side failed to have even a single shot on target in Switzerland.

“A bad performance, a deserved defeat – but because of other results we qualify mathematically and that is the only positive thing for this night that we qualify for last 16”

“Now we have to get a result at home to finish first, so that is the only positive thing.”

When Jose was asked what thing he did not like in the Chelsea display he replied: “Everything”

“I didn’t like it from the first minute, we started with a defensive mistake immediately, the first time we were in the game we made a defensive mistake – I think we only had a little bit of stability and control in second-half but I felt the team was tired.”

“I think the team paid today the price for their international 15 days,”

“The match against West Ham was crucial and everyone played a great intense game but I think today we paid a price, they were tired.”

“There was no reaction, wrong decisions – so I am not so sad with them as I understand, the team was not fresh and maybe I should make more changes in the team.”

“But when you get such a good performance against West Ham you have that temptation of playing the same team as they played so well, it is difficult to change them.”

“I made one change with Eden (Hazard) as I thought he could make a difference coming from the bench but perhaps I should have changed more players.”

“We should get a better result than this but I don’t blame the players, we have to rest and prepare for the game at the weekend because even with the defeat because of the nine points we are through, and that is the minimum we could do and now we have to fight for the first position.”

Chelsea defender Cesar Azpilicueta was asked why Chelsea didn’t have any shots on target to which he replied:

“Offensively we didn’t have our best game or create a lot of chances. Basel played really well and pushed a lot but for a team like Chelsea we need to create chances to score goals. If you want to win you need to shoot.”

Gary Cahill pointed out Chelsea’s failure to close out the game and said that late goals should be avoided in the future.

“Sometimes when you play like that, you go so far in a game and it is still 0-0 and you think okay, it has not been a great night for us but we will go away and take the point”

“That has been the most disappointing thing, we got to the 87th minute and normally we would see that out and take the point.”

“We were under a lot of pressure in the game and I thought we defended well overall. Basel asked a lot of questions of us and to concede a goal like that was disappointing. ”

“Basel played really well and we were below par after what was a fantastic performance at the weekend. Obviously when you lose games you must do better and you analyze the game and look at what you did wrong, and I am sure in the next couple of days we will do that”

Chelsea will look to bounce back from failure in Switzerland on Sunday December 1, against Southampton at home.
